RH CONSTRUCTION uThungulu retained their unbeaten home run on Sunday, making it four out of four wins when beating African Warriors by seven wickets in a Premier League match at Addison Park.
The local side, which is currently sharing top spot on the Premier League log, has not lost a game this year.
But the squad will be tested as they go on the road and play five away fixtures before taking on Delta at Addison Park on Sunday, 20 March.
This Sunday is the ‘big one’ for the lads, as they take on joint top-placed Crusaders at Crusaders.
Match report
At the weekend, African Warriors won the toss and elected to bat first on a dry, hard pitch.
Thanks to D Sincuba (69) and V Xulu (39), the visitors reached 182/9 in their 50 overs.
Otto Rode 2/30 in 10 and speedster Marc Shorkend 2/17 in four, were the pick of the home side’s bowlers.
Needing 3.66 runs per over for victory was never going to be challenging for the home side considering their current form.
With Eugene Zwart making 77 off 110 balls, which included 9 fours and one 6, and Ruan van Rensburg knocking 43 off 61, the home side’s chase looked good for a bonus point victory.
With Trevor Kietzmann also wading in with a quick-fire 37 off 19, which included five fours and one maximum, the home team cruised over the line in the 41st over, missing the bonus point by only one over.
M Xulu 2/44 in 7 was the standout bowler for the visiting side.
